Transaction ba4c99ae7eee132ef691a31711cbdf009c123719a0ebfcd1aeed08e5ddf92b72

block
68036f3817c51c5f243bfe91d704b8899656e442ae1c3a42ab6bc023061f81ae

1 Input

25 Outputs